Software development productivity

WebBut that’s easier said than done. 1. Many metrics correlate weakly with revenue. As Noda puts it, “Output cannot be measured accurately.”. Any good measure of output should correspond strongly with revenue. But, many metrics for developer productivity correlate weakly with revenue. Take “lines of code.”. WebApr 11, 2024 · The role of a software development manager is to lead a team of developers and oversee the entire software development life cycle. ... 7pace Is the Ultimate …

Developer Productivity: Definition, How To Measure It & Improve It

WebSep 23, 2024 · The main goal of this paper is to investigate which factors affect productivity in software development projects and in open-source projects. In this work a Systematic Literature Review (SLR) was carried out in order to answer the research questions and a survey with practitioners community about their perception in relation to the factors of the … WebAug 18, 2024 · developer productivity. software performance. defects and security. user experience (UX) While an IT organization doesn't need to tabulate every software metric, it should prioritize and track the ones that matter most to its requirements and goals. Scan these 23 software development metrics, and build a set of KPIs for software quality. birmingham airport railway station https://alscsf.org

10 Software Development Tools that Improve Productivity

WebApr 21, 2024 · Software projects are complex engineering endeavors, and new workers on the project must first become educated about the work that has preceded them; this education requires diverting resources already working on the project, temporarily diminishing their productivity while the new workers are not yet contributing meaningfully. Web1 day ago · Software developers play a critical role in ensuring the security of an organization’s software development lifecycle, particularly in today’s ever-changing … WebDec 15, 2024 · Working together on a task is often less productive in the short run. Working together on a task improves learning and is often more productive in the long run. With … dan crenshaw votes for red flag laws

How to Measure Productivity in Software Engineering Clockwise

Category:Google Engineering Productivity: SWE and Test Engineer (TE)

Tags:Software development productivity

Software development productivity

How AI and ML are changing software engineering

WebDevelopers need to communicate and collaborate effectively in order to produce the highest quality productivity. Software development is inherently a creative process that requires … WebDec 15, 2024 · Software development is the process programmers use to build computer programs. The process, also known as the Software Development Life Cycle (SDLC), …

Software development productivity

Did you know?

WebOct 19, 2024 · Metrics to Optimize Software Delivery (1 – 4) 1. Sprint Burndown is one of the key metrics for agile scrum. A burndown report communicates the complexion of work … WebFeb 20, 2024 · The most important KPIs for enhancing software developers’ productivity will depend on the specific goals and objectives of the organization. However, some common KPIs for software development teams include code quality metrics (such as code review completion rates and defect density), time to market, team velocity, and customer …

WebSep 8, 2024 · The Silver Searcher is one of the best development tools for managing time, due a number of time-saving features. App testing is one phase of the development process that takes considerable time. Finding, documenting and reporting bugs can drastically reduce productivity. Shake automates the process to cut the time required for bug … WebThis course will help you easily improve the productivity of your team. All those who are engaged in the development of various kinds of software and not only. This course will be …

WebFeb 11, 2024 · Developer productivity, in general, refers to how productive a developer is during a specific time or based on any criteria. An organization would design objectives or … WebThis course will help you easily improve the productivity of your team. All those who are engaged in the development of various kinds of software and not only. This course will be useful not only for the technical leader of the development group, but also for managers of different levels, developers and testers. Task management.

WebProductivity software is a category of application programs that help users produce things such as documents, databases , graphs, worksheets and presentations.

WebSoftware development is a complex process, and it takes a lot of work to get it right. The more people are involved in the process, the more complexity you’re adding to your … dan crise granbury txWebOct 12, 2024 · This should allow your software engineering team to measure software developer productivity objectives. And at the same time, you’ll be promoting efficient … birmingham airport scheduled flightsWebWhen you work in Engineering Productivity at Google, you can see your impact: better products, faster releases, and greater reliability for our users.”. “Engineering Productivity uses infrastructure, systems expertise, metrics and insights to build efficiency and effectiveness in our developer workflow. Building new products and features is ... birmingham airport security fast trackWebApr 15, 2024 · Some of the advantages of object-oriented programming include: Improved software-development productivity: Object-oriented programming is modular, as it provides separation of duties in object-based program development. It is also extensible, as objects can be extended to include new attributes and behaviors. birmingham airport security jobsWebNov 28, 2024 · Next steps. Agile development is a term that's used to describe iterative software development. Iterative software development shortens the DevOps life cycle by completing work in short increments, usually called sprints. Sprints are typically one to four weeks long. Agile development is often contrasted with traditional or waterfall ... birmingham airport self service bag dropWebAug 13, 2024 · In contrast, others offer cross-platform support in environments for managing demanding projects. 6. Netbeans. NetBeans is a Java-based open-source drag-and-drop software development management ... dan creweWebDevelopment Goal: Getting It done under pressure and on time. Production Goals. Keeping it running ( always under pressure) Needing development on call ( development and bug fix parallelism) Tackling issues before code goes live. An Enlightening Chart. from Kanban Applied to Software Development: from Agile to Lean birmingham airport private jet terminal